Surnames need not be one or the other. They can be both, Italian and Jewish at the same time.

From a surname website:

Last name origin & meaning:

Italian and Jewish (from Italy): habitational name from Pontecorvo, a place in Frosinone where a Jewish community was established following the expulsion of Jews from Rome in the 16th and 17th centuries.
